I spotted a box of 3 flat swiss rolls recently in Asda, and bought it, to have in the cupboard.
Faced
with a Sunday roast, but no dessert, just a punnet of strawberries
which would no way go round 5 folk, I fished out the swiss roll box, a
packet of strawberry instant whip, 300ml milk, a jar of home-made
strawberry jam and 300ml of double cream.
To begin with, I made up the strawberry whip with 300ml milk, and in a separate bowl, whipped the double cream.
I halved 2 of the swiss rolls and laid one half on a plate:
On this I spread a tablespoon of strawberry jam:
On top I spooned alternating dollops of whip and cream, and spread it out:
On top of this I arranged some slices of strawberry:
I added another swiss roll half and repeated the layer:
Finally another swiss roll half and the remaining whip and cream piped on and decorated with a few more strawberries. Refrigerate until ready to serve. Best eaten same day (not a chore).
